International Day 2025 was once again a great success, reaffirming its place as the largest charity event at St. Paul’s School and one of the most important moments of the year for the St. Paul’s Foundation.

In addition to being one of the main fundraising opportunities for our Scholarship Programme, International Day holds a special meaning: it is a unique occasion to celebrate and bring together scholars, their families, and the entire school community.

With stalls representing 11 different nationalities, the event offered a true culinary and cultural journey around the world. The traditional British Fête activities, hosted by the St. Paul’s Foundation, were also featured, providing plenty of fun for the younger children.

This year, the Foundation was proud to have representatives from 40 of our current scholars’ families, who actively participated in both the organisation and the day’s activities.

Families who had already experienced International Day in previous years played a key role as veterans, supporting and guiding those taking part for the first time — yet another example of the welcoming and collaborative spirit that defines our community.
